QVR Advisors gained 15.7% in its flagship hedge fund strategy in the second quarter, fueled by lucrative bets on beaten-down dividend futures.

The San Francisco-based firm, which has around $150 million across its absolute return fund and solutions business, was one of a handful of players to take advantage of volatility in corporate dividends sparked by the Covid-19 crisis.
